Commit graph

  • cdbea9a25f
    Merge 462f5f361d into 29f81738df Evgenii Burmakin 2026-01-11 12:33:52 +0000
  • 462f5f361d Merge remote-tracking branch 'origin' into dev dev Eugene Burmakin 2026-01-11 13:33:45 +0100
  • c3c5410258
    Add tracks to map v2 (#2142) Evgenii Burmakin 2026-01-11 13:31:36 +0100
  • 58f9321e25 Move query logic for track listing into a service object. Eugene Burmakin 2026-01-11 12:59:09 +0100
  • af1bb773ed Extract logic to services from TracksController#index and add tests Eugene Burmakin 2026-01-11 12:36:31 +0100
  • 7f38e07d4d Update tracks generation behavior to ignore distance threshold for frontend parity Eugene Burmakin 2026-01-11 12:16:06 +0100
  • f4ce656aac
    Move points creation logic from background jobs to service objects (#2145) Evgenii Burmakin 2026-01-11 12:05:02 +0100
  • a26ca51e8f Update changelog Eugene Burmakin 2026-01-11 12:04:37 +0100
  • 379a5d6f1c Remove unused point creation jobs Eugene Burmakin 2026-01-11 12:03:08 +0100
  • 620fbba67c Move points creation logic from background jobs to service objects Eugene Burmakin 2026-01-11 11:54:00 +0100
  • 3facb6d6b9 Remove console log Eugene Burmakin 2026-01-11 00:09:29 +0100
  • 94314b9dd0
    Merge 543242cdf3 into 6e9e02388b Aljoscha Grebe 2026-01-10 17:02:39 -0500
  • 490aad5d60
    Merge 4f87fb7220 into 6e9e02388b Alex George 2026-01-10 22:05:54 +0100
  • 96357a9ced
    Merge ced62253c9 into 6e9e02388b Lukas Kühne 2026-01-10 18:10:00 +0100
  • e8dc4df1a9 Add tracks to map v2 Eugene Burmakin 2026-01-10 14:13:03 +0100
  • 20f583c20a
    Merge d5ed8bf943 into 6e9e02388b Evgenii Burmakin 2026-01-10 11:17:03 +0000
  • d5ed8bf943 Add missing tests feature/async-user-deletion Eugene Burmakin 2026-01-10 12:16:47 +0100
  • 6e9e02388b
    Add immediate verification and count validation to raw data archiving (#2138) Evgenii Burmakin 2026-01-10 00:39:48 +0100
  • 670d2e1df7 Remove user_id and points_count parameters from Metrics::Archives::Operation and related calls. Eugene Burmakin 2026-01-10 00:38:08 +0100
  • f4aba0991c Disable RailsPulse in Self-hosted Environments Eugene Burmakin 2026-01-09 23:55:47 +0100
  • f74828cc6b Add archive metrics reporting Eugene Burmakin 2026-01-09 00:27:32 +0100
  • 8465350c1b Rework some parts Eugene Burmakin 2026-01-08 21:12:47 +0100
  • 17837979e2 Move user deletions to background job Eugene Burmakin 2026-01-08 20:29:28 +0100
  • 30db20081e
    Merge 69705c83de into 29f81738df wikijm 2026-01-08 16:52:39 +0100
  • 6b60eff90d Remove verifying job Eugene Burmakin 2026-01-08 00:10:01 +0100
  • 4d462385b3 Add immediate verification and count validation to raw data archiving Eugene Burmakin 2026-01-08 00:05:11 +0100
  • ce8a7cd4ef
    Implement some performance improvements and caching for various featu… (#2133) Evgenii Burmakin 2026-01-07 19:48:14 +0100
  • 4b7a815964 Fix some e2e tests Eugene Burmakin 2026-01-07 19:43:09 +0100
  • 0de2cb26b8 Add fallbacks when retrieving full route features to handle cases where source data access methods vary. Eugene Burmakin 2026-01-07 00:18:26 +0100
  • 4874245139 Fix route highlighting Eugene Burmakin 2026-01-06 23:30:18 +0100
  • b6eeba4370 Implement routes behaviour in map v2 to match map v1 Eugene Burmakin 2026-01-06 20:07:20 +0100
  • 1b504ff757 Fix failing tests Eugene Burmakin 2026-01-06 00:25:36 +0100
  • 2aaad3cf30 Implement some performance improvements and caching for various features. Eugene Burmakin 2026-01-05 21:13:57 +0100
  • a9e9c97352
    Merge 7dcc550a56 into 29f81738df dependabot[bot] 2026-01-05 14:08:20 +0000
  • 7dcc550a56
    Bump bundler-audit from 0.9.2 to 0.9.3 dependabot/bundler/bundler-audit-0.9.3 dependabot[bot] 2026-01-05 14:08:17 +0000
  • b073dcb0a2
    Merge a128d519bc into 29f81738df dependabot[bot] 2026-01-05 14:08:09 +0000
  • a128d519bc
    Bump aws-sdk-core from 3.215.1 to 3.240.0 dependabot/bundler/aws-sdk-core-3.240.0 dependabot[bot] 2026-01-05 14:08:06 +0000
  • 0c5446ed6d
    Merge 8e46fd1f5a into 29f81738df dependabot[bot] 2026-01-05 14:07:55 +0000
  • 8e46fd1f5a
    Bump dotenv-rails from 3.1.8 to 3.2.0 dependabot/bundler/dotenv-rails-3.2.0 dependabot[bot] 2026-01-05 14:07:52 +0000
  • 9f4f57752c
    Merge 7304b59eda into 29f81738df dependabot[bot] 2026-01-05 14:07:42 +0000
  • 7304b59eda
    Bump bootsnap from 1.18.6 to 1.20.1 dependabot/bundler/bootsnap-1.20.1 dependabot[bot] 2026-01-05 14:07:39 +0000
  • a765ac26e4
    Merge 50358185bd into 29f81738df dependabot[bot] 2026-01-05 14:07:28 +0000
  • 50358185bd
    Bump omniauth-rails_csrf_protection from 1.0.2 to 2.0.1 dependabot/bundler/omniauth-rails_csrf_protection-2.0.1 dependabot[bot] 2026-01-05 14:07:24 +0000
  • 8d9d419dd4
    Merge 07ee46bce3 into 322ae311cf Daniël 2026-01-05 13:41:40 +0200
  • 679dc3df4e
    Merge c181a2f9a2 into 29f81738df Andrei Sokolov 2026-01-04 23:58:51 +0200
  • 322ae311cf Remove console.logs from most of map v2 Eugene Burmakin 2026-01-04 22:13:26 +0100
  • ed5b7b9007
    Merge 0394b31630 into 29f81738df Patrick C. 2026-01-04 22:09:05 +0100
  • 390d2c23f8
    Merge f837986b6b into 29f81738df Victor Goncharov 2026-01-04 22:09:05 +0100
  • 2053248323
    Merge 174a4bf5b6 into 29f81738df Pa7rickStar 2026-01-04 22:09:05 +0100
  • 29f81738df
    0.37.2 (#2114) master 0.37.2 Evgenii Burmakin 2026-01-04 20:05:04 +0100
  • b392527d31 Add globe_projection setting to safe settings Eugene Burmakin 2026-01-04 20:04:31 +0100
  • d4416ed754
    Merge branch 'master' into dev Evgenii Burmakin 2026-01-04 20:02:51 +0100
  • 03069caa48 Stats are now calculated with more accuracy by storing total minutes spent per country. 0.37.2-rc.7 Eugene Burmakin 2026-01-04 19:46:15 +0100
  • 6f8bdce9f4 Update time spent calculation for country minutes in user digests 0.37.2-rc.6 Eugene Burmakin 2026-01-04 19:19:38 +0100
  • fc2707a609 Implement globe projection option for Map v2 using MapLibre GL JS. Eugene Burmakin 2026-01-04 18:44:25 +0100
  • d664a10321 Move helpers for digest city progress to a helper method Eugene Burmakin 2026-01-04 17:51:10 +0100
  • 88ae7c43c6 Adjust calculate_duration_in_minutes to only count continuous presence within cities, excluding long gaps. 0.37.2-rc.5 Eugene Burmakin 2026-01-04 17:12:39 +0100
  • 348bf96bfe Rework country tracked days calculation 0.37.2-rc.4 Eugene Burmakin 2026-01-04 16:42:35 +0100
  • 1dc31a66d4 Update Gemfile and Gemfile.lock to pin connection_pool and sidekiq versions 0.37.2-rc.3 Eugene Burmakin 2026-01-04 14:49:15 +0100
  • ec524d64a0
    Update digest calculation to use actual time spent in countries based… (#2115) 0.37.2-rc.2 Evgenii Burmakin 2026-01-04 12:45:30 +0100
  • c6d96f3df7 Move methods to private Eugene Burmakin 2026-01-04 12:43:59 +0100
  • a4a4e5386e Update digest calculation to use actual time spent in countries based on consecutive points, avoiding double-counting days when crossing borders. Eugene Burmakin 2026-01-04 12:37:50 +0100
  • 594b7ffdd2
    Bump sidekiq from 8.0.8 to 8.1.0 (#2084) dependabot[bot] 2026-01-03 13:55:44 +0100
  • 7249321580
    Merge branch 'dev' into dependabot/bundler/sidekiq-8.1.0 Evgenii Burmakin 2026-01-03 13:55:35 +0100
  • a4b9ed1087
    Bump sentry-ruby from 6.0.0 to 6.2.0 (#2083) dependabot[bot] 2026-01-03 13:54:54 +0100
  • 6cee161ec8
    Merge branch 'dev' into dependabot/bundler/sentry-ruby-6.2.0 Evgenii Burmakin 2026-01-03 13:54:45 +0100
  • 966dc01651
    Bump rubyzip from 3.2.0 to 3.2.2 (#2082) dependabot[bot] 2026-01-03 13:54:14 +0100
  • 96a78881f1
    Bump chartkick from 5.2.0 to 5.2.1 (#2081) dependabot[bot] 2026-01-03 13:53:48 +0100
  • aa3bf93a45
    Bump rubocop-rails from 2.33.4 to 2.34.2 (#2080) dependabot[bot] 2026-01-03 13:53:21 +0100
  • 24cbabf3b7
    Map v2 will no longer block the UI when Immich/Photoprism integration has a bad URL or is unreachable (#2113) 0.37.2-rc.1 Evgenii Burmakin 2026-01-03 13:45:12 +0100
  • 0bd1a2038e Map v2 will no longer block the UI when Immich/Photoprism integration has a bad URL or is unreachable Eugene Burmakin 2026-01-03 13:43:37 +0100
  • 8ecb2e3765
    Bump trix from 2.1.15 to 2.1.16 in the npm_and_yarn group across 1 directory (#2098) dependabot[bot] 2026-01-03 13:33:16 +0100
  • 548e9765af
    Merge branch 'dev' into dependabot/npm_and_yarn/npm_and_yarn-bb5408b087 Evgenii Burmakin 2026-01-03 13:32:58 +0100
  • b037be3299
    Update calculation of time spent in a country for year-end digest email (#2110) Evgenii Burmakin 2026-01-03 13:28:21 +0100
  • 7313863674 Add a filter to exclude raw data points when calculating yearly digests. Eugene Burmakin 2026-01-03 13:27:10 +0100
  • c3ed22bb5e Update calculation of time spent in a country for year-end digest email Eugene Burmakin 2026-01-03 13:20:02 +0100
  • a5a09fa1ea
    Bump trix in the npm_and_yarn group across 1 directory dependabot[bot] 2025-12-31 22:10:46 +0000
  • 6ed6a4fd89
    0.37.1 (#2092) 0.37.1 Evgenii Burmakin 2025-12-30 19:06:10 +0100
  • b4c2def2be Merge remote-tracking branch 'origin' into dev Eugene Burmakin 2025-12-30 19:05:30 +0100
  • 8a1e42a2e8 Update version Eugene Burmakin 2025-12-30 19:04:15 +0100
  • 2f11003c29 Fix migrations and data verification to remove safety_assured blocks and handle missing points gracefully. Eugene Burmakin 2025-12-30 19:02:38 +0100
  • d8387cf484
    Bump the bundler group across 1 directory with 2 updates dependabot[bot] 2025-12-30 16:35:12 +0000
  • f1bd7ec083
    Bump sidekiq from 8.0.8 to 8.1.0 dependabot[bot] 2025-12-30 16:35:06 +0000
  • 0710138d86
    Bump rubyzip from 3.2.0 to 3.2.2 dependabot[bot] 2025-12-30 16:35:05 +0000
  • 6460dc801f
    Bump rubocop-rails from 2.33.4 to 2.34.2 dependabot[bot] 2025-12-30 16:35:01 +0000
  • ca5d0409a2
    Bump sentry-ruby from 6.0.0 to 6.2.0 dependabot[bot] 2025-12-30 16:35:00 +0000
  • 8d2ade1bdc
    0.37.0 (#2067) 0.37.0 Evgenii Burmakin 2025-12-30 17:33:56 +0100
  • 7f277612fc Update rubocop issues Eugene Burmakin 2025-12-30 17:33:17 +0100
  • 2f5487cd35 Update migration and version Eugene Burmakin 2025-12-30 16:57:00 +0100
  • 5455228b80 Bring points_count to integer Eugene Burmakin 2025-12-28 20:55:57 +0100
  • 1ca18f291f
    Bump chartkick from 5.2.0 to 5.2.1 dependabot[bot] 2025-12-29 14:08:28 +0000
  • 26062a1278
    Add RailsPulse (#2079) Evgenii Burmakin 2025-12-28 17:49:51 +0100
  • 1164bc8695 Add RailsPulse monitoring tool with basic HTTP authentication Eugene Burmakin 2025-12-28 17:49:34 +0100
  • be5307f963 Add RailsPulse Eugene Burmakin 2025-12-28 17:43:52 +0100
  • 14a0bb6478 Update changelog Eugene Burmakin 2025-12-28 17:34:11 +0100
  • 18b13fb915
    Add yearly digest (#2073) Evgenii Burmakin 2025-12-28 17:33:35 +0100
  • b863cc08cd
    Merge branch 'dev' into feature/yearly-digest Evgenii Burmakin 2025-12-28 17:33:26 +0100
  • e857f520cc
    Add new indicies to improve performance and remove unused ones to opt… (#2078) Evgenii Burmakin 2025-12-28 17:32:09 +0100
  • fb059b1b7b Update map search suggestions panel styling Eugene Burmakin 2025-12-28 17:28:57 +0100
  • 9689b724d1 Remove comments Eugene Burmakin 2025-12-28 17:05:35 +0100